About Nickolas Kokron

Nickolas Kokron is a scholar working on Astronomy and Astrophysics, Instrumentation, Nuclear and High Energy Physics, Statistical and Nonlinear Physics and Ecology, having authored 19 papers that have together received 566 indexed citations. Recurring topics across this work include Galaxies: Formation, Evolution, Phenomena (18 papers), Astronomy and Astrophysical Research (10 papers), Cosmology and Gravitation Theories (6 papers), Stellar, planetary, and galactic studies (4 papers), Gamma-ray bursts and supernovae (4 papers), Dark Matter and Cosmic Phenomena (2 papers), Astrophysics and Cosmic Phenomena (2 papers) and Scientific Research and Discoveries (2 papers). The work is most often cited by research in Instrumentation (161 citations), Astronomy and Astrophysics (513 citations), Nuclear and High Energy Physics (160 citations), Statistical and Nonlinear Physics (53 citations) and Computational Mathematics (2 citations). Nickolas Kokron has collaborated with scholars based in United States, Germany and Spain. Frequent co-authors include Shi-Fan Chen, Martin White, K. Markovič, Florian Beutler, Pierre Zhang, Héctor Gil-Marín, Jérôme Gleyzes, Guido D’Amico, Leonardo Senatore and Joseph DeRose. Their work appears in journals such as Monthly Notices of the Royal Astronomical Society, The Astrophysical Journal, Physical review. D and Journal of Cosmology and Astroparticle Physics.
